浙江大学从94到02年的数据结构考研题
数据结构是计算机科学中的核心课程之一,它主要研究如何在计算机中组织和管理数据,以实现高效的数据操作。浙江大学作为中国顶尖的高等教育机构,其数据结构的考研试题往往具有较高的学术价值和实践意义。这份“浙江大学从94到02年的数据结构考研题”集合,不仅反映了历年来的考试趋势,也为备考的学生提供了宝贵的复习资源。 从时间跨度来看,这个题库涵盖了1994年至2002年,这期间的数据结构教学内容和考试重点可能会有所变化,反映出数据结构学科的发展和更新。考生可以通过对比不同年份的题目,了解知识体系的演进和重点的转移。 数据结构的主要知识点包括但不限于以下几个方面: 1. **线性结构**:如数组、链表、栈和队列。数组是最基础的数据结构,用于存储同类型元素的集合;链表允许动态调整大小,且元素位置不固定;栈是后进先出(LIFO)的数据结构,常见应用有函数调用、括号匹配等;队列是先进先出(FIFO)的数据结构,适用于任务调度、打印队列等。 2. **树形结构**:包括二叉树、平衡树(AVL树、红黑树)、堆(最大堆、最小堆)、 Trie树等。二叉树是最简单的一种树,常用于文件系统、表达式求解等;平衡树确保了插入和查找操作的高效性;堆通常用于优先队列的实现;Trie树则在字符串搜索中发挥重要作用。 3. **图结构**:如图的遍历(深度优先搜索、广度优先搜索)、最短路径算法(Dijkstra、Floyd-Warshall、Bellman-Ford)、最小生成树(Prim、Kruskal)。图广泛应用于网络路由、社交网络分析等场景。 4. **排序与查找**:快速排序、归并排序、堆排序、冒泡排序、二分查找、哈希查找等。排序是处理大量数据的基础,查找则是获取特定信息的关键。 5. **文件结构**:顺序文件、索引文件、散列文件等,这些都是数据库管理系统的基础。 6. **动态规划**:解决最优化问题的有效方法,如背包问题、最长公共子序列等。 7. **算法设计与分析**:包括时间复杂度和空间复杂度的计算,以及算法的优化技巧。 通过这些考研题,考生可以检验自己对这些知识点的理解程度,以及实际应用能力。同时,历年真题可以帮助考生了解出题者的思路,预测可能的考试热点,从而有针对性地进行复习。对于准备参加数据结构考试的学子来说,这是一份不可多得的参考资料。
- 1
- 粉丝: 1
- 资源: 50
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助